The suv 3 doors Mitsubishi Pajero 2014 - 2016 year modification 3.2 AT (190 hp) 4x4

Engine

Engine type diesel
Engine capacity, cm³ 3200
Boost type turbocharging
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 190 / 140 at 3800
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 441 at 2000
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 4
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system engine with undivided combustion chambers (direct fuel injection)
Compression ratio 17
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 98.5 × 105

General information

Brand country Japan
Car class J
Number of doors 3

Performance indicators

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ined 11.4 / 8 / 9.3
Fuel type diesel fuel
Maximum speed, km/h 185
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s 11.1

Sizes in mm

Length 4385
Width 1875
Height 1870
Wheelbase 2545
Ground clearance 220
Front track width 1570
Rear track width 1570
Wheel size 265 / 65 / R17

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Type of rear su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disk ventilated
Rear brakes disk ventilated

Transmission

Transmission automatic
Number of gears 5
Drive type full

Volume and weight

Fuel tank capacity, l 69
Curb weight, kg 2125
Trunk volume min/max, l 215 / 1790
Gross weight, kg 2530

Mitsubishi Pajero: A Robust SUV for Adventure Seekers

The Mitsubishi Pajero, a legendary name in the SUV world, continues to impress with its 3.2 AT (190 hp) 4x4 modification. Produced between 2014 and 2016, this three-door SUV combines rugged off-road capabilities with the comfort of a passenger car. Originating from Japan, the Pajero belongs to the J-class, making it a reliable choice for those who demand both performance and durability.

Performance and Efficiency

Equipped with a 3.2-liter turbocharged diesel engine, the Pajero delivers 190 horsepower and 441 N*m of torque, ensuring robust performance both on and off the road. The engine's direct fuel injection system and a compression ratio of 17 contribute to its efficiency, with fuel consumption rates of 11.4 l/100 km in the city, 8 l/100 km on the highway, and a combined rate of 9.3 l/100 km. The Pajero acc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 11.1 seconds, reaching a top speed of 185 km/h, making it a competent performer in its class.

Design and Dimensions

The Pajero's compact yet spacious design is evident in its dimensions: 4385 mm in length, 1875 mm in width, and 1870 mm in height. With a wheelbase of 2545 mm and a ground clearance of 220 mm, it is well-suited for tackling rough terrains. The SUV's 265/65/R17 wheels provide excellent grip and stability, while its independent spring suspension ensures a smooth ride even on uneven surfaces.

Interior and Cargo Space

Despite its three-door configuration, the Pajero offers a surprisingly versatile interior. The trunk volume ranges from 215 liters to an impressive 1790 liters, accommodating a variety of cargo needs. The vehicle's curb weight of 2125 kg and a gross weight of 2530 kg highlight its sturdy build, capable of handling heavy loads without compromising performance.

Safety and Braking

Safety is a priority in the Pajero, featuring ventilated disc brakes on both the front and rear wheels. This ensures reliable stopping power, even under demanding conditions. The independent spring suspension system further enhances stability and control, making it a safe choice for both urban and off-road adventures.
